What Is Holistic Wellness? A Simple Guide
Holistic wellness means looking at health as a complete picture. It includes physical health, mental clarity, emotional balance, and spiritual peace. When one part is out of sync, it affects the others. So, the goal is to nurture all parts equally.
Here’s what I focus on:
Physical health: Eating nutritious food, staying active, and getting enough rest.
Mental health: Managing stress, learning new things, and staying positive.
Emotional health: Understanding feelings, building strong relationships, and practicing kindness.
Spiritual health: Finding purpose, connecting with nature, or practicing meditation.
By paying attention to all these areas, I feel more energized and calm. It’s a lifestyle, not a quick fix.

My Holistic Wellness Guide: Steps to Start Today
Starting your holistic wellness journey can be simple. Here are some practical steps I recommend:
Eat whole, natural foods. Choose organic fruits, vegetables, nuts, and grains. Avoid processed foods and artificial ingredients.
Move your body daily. It doesn’t have to be intense. A walk, yoga, or stretching works well.
Practice mindfulness. Spend a few minutes each day focusing on your breath or meditating.
Get quality sleep. Aim for 7-8 hours. Create a calm bedtime routine.
Connect with others. Spend time with family or friends who support your wellness goals.
Spend time in nature. Fresh air and green spaces help reduce stress.
Limit screen time. Take breaks from phones and computers to rest your mind.
These small changes add up. I noticed my mood improved, and I had more energy within weeks!

What Are the 4 Holistic Needs?
Understanding the four holistic needs helps me keep balance. These needs cover the essential parts of wellness:
Physical Needs: Nutrition, exercise, sleep, and medical care.
Emotional Needs: Feeling safe, loved, and supported.
Mental Needs: Learning, creativity, and mental challenges.
Spiritual Needs: Purpose, values, and connection to something bigger.
When these needs are met, life feels fuller and more meaningful. I check in with myself regularly to see if any area needs more attention.
